Abstract: Abstract Given that the energy rentsenergy rents approach offers a novel approach to wealth creation by focusing on the underlying physicsphysics, it provides a revisionist interpretation of economic developmenteconomic development as originating not in more and more capital or more and more labor, but rather in the generation of energy rents. Hence, the focus moves from the broadly defined organization input, to the key driver of all material wealth, energy.
